i really want to try tongue.
whats the best way to eat it for a first timer?
just simply grilled up like steak?
>>7414627
Tongue is a tough muscle so you can't cook it quickly like a steak or it would be tough as an old boot. You need a low and slow cooking method. Smoked is one common method. Another would be to braise it in stock or wine with aromatic vegetables.
